WM_INITMENUPOPUP メッセージ

ドロップダウン メニューまたはサブメニューがアクティブになろうとしているときに送信されます。 これにより、アプリケーションはメニュー全体を変更することなく、表示前にメニューを変更できます。

#define WM_INITMENUPOPUP                0x0117

パラメーター

wParam

ドロップダウン メニューまたはサブメニューへのハンドル。

lParam

下位ワードは、ドロップダウン メニューまたはサブメニューを開くメニュー項目の 0 から始まる相対位置を指定します。

上位ワードは、ドロップダウン メニューがウィンドウ メニューであるかどうかを示します。 メニューがウィンドウ メニューである場合、このパラメーターは TRUE で、それ以外の場合は FALSE です。

戻り値

アプリケーションでこのメッセージを処理する場合は、0 を返す必要があります。

要件

要件 Value
サポートされている最小のクライアント
Windows 2000 Professional [デスクトップ アプリのみ]
サポートされている最小のサーバー
Windows 2000 Server [デスクトップ アプリのみ]
ヘッダー
Winuser.h (Windows.h を含む)

関連項目

リファレンス

HIWORD

LOWORD

WM_INITMENU

Conceptual

キーボード アクセラレータ